Why Texture Matters:

Textures give cards depth, invite the receiver to touch and explore, and make designs feel richer and more playful. There are so many ways to add them to your card designs, and today the focus is on easy and fun ways to bring these adorable critters to life.

Felt Accents

Soft and cozy, felt adds a touch that paper just can’t. On these cards, the Cozy Waddles penguins and Hedge-Hugs hedgehog wear felt scarves, and the Christmas tree is also made from felt. Note: The debossed details will not be as obvious as on cardstock, but they are still visible.
PRO TIP: Die-cut a piece of cardstock the same color as your felt and adhere the two together with a small amount of liquid glue. Test your glue first to make sure it doesn’t warp the felt - this little trick keeps your accents neat and sturdy.
Create Merry Mischief: 5 Ways to Add Texture to Your Christmas Cards, SDS-213

Sparkle

A little shimmer goes a long way. Sparkling the edges of snow or highlights on critters gives the card a magical, wintry feel. Lightly paint along the edge of the snowbank with Sparkle Splatter Effects for a subtle shimmer. Other options include using a glitter pen, or for those feeling brave, a glue pen with fine glitter - just be prepared for a bit of extra sparkle cleanup! Create Merry Mischief: 5 Ways to Add Texture to Your Christmas Cards, SDS-213

Embossed Background

A 3D embossed panel adds texture and tactile interest, giving your card depth and dimension. It’s an easy way to make a plain background feel special. The Season Sparkles 3D Embossing Folder is covered with baubles, stars, and snowflakes. To make the textured pattern really pop, lightly brush a bit of white ink over the raised images. Create Merry Mischief: 5 Ways to Add Texture to Your Christmas Cards, E3D-146, SDS-210 PRO TIP: Allow drying time for pigment inks, or speed things up with a heat tool set on low. Create Merry Mischief: 5 Ways to Add Texture to Your Christmas Cards, E3D-146, SDS-210

TIP: If you didn’t want to worry about angles of the cardstock, you could simply add three strips across the card, or four squares in either corner and that would work well too.

TIP: Using coloured cardstock as a base for ink blending really speeds the process up as you are not having to cover a whole panel with ink. I also find that it gives a really nice smoothness to the inks too! If you didn’t want to add the ink blending here, you could simply add the snow splatter to a dark blue cardstock base.
